Genome-wide risk scores flag disease-prone groups without rare mutations
A study in Nature Genetics describes genome-wide polygenic risk scores for five common diseases, built and tested against GWAS data. The scores flagged 8.0 percent of the population at more than three times the normal risk for coronary artery disease. Similar high-risk groups turned up for atrial fibrillation, type 2 diabetes, inflammatory bowel disease, and breast cancer. For coronary artery disease, the share of people caught at that risk level was 20 times higher than the carrier frequency of rare monogenic mutations that confer comparable risk.
Monogenic mutation tests catch only a narrow slice of high-risk people. Polygenic scores could identify a much larger group instead.
